Hi,
It's only now that took a look at the Arabic entries to the current contest:
http://www.proz.com/translation-contests/pair/2347

An issue should be raised here. I feel that there is an unintentional misunderstanding (and misusage) of the new "Language Variant" feature.

We have 27 English to Arabic entries, distributed as follows:
Language variants:
Not specified (18)
Egyptian (3)
Saudi (1)
Standard-Arabian (3)
Syrian (1)
Tunisian (1)

While in fact, ALL 27 entries are written in Standard-Arabian variant.

I'm wondering whether there will be more than one Arabic winner for this contest (i.e a winner for each Arabic variant)? In this case, entries that are not exactly brilliant will make their way to winning just due to the lack of competition.
If not, then is the purpose of specifying the language variant just to take the minor variant differences into account when rating specific entries?
